Transaction 63be2a65649602864c5b528b4d24638d083d6ead10777debec47e415e12312df

1 Input
2 Outputs
  • 63be2a65649602864c5b528b4d24638d083d6ead10777debec47e415e12312df:0
  • value  20000000
    address  1HfwtKx7Nq3jrBDv5FWpwdjRqS4kSqRQxc
  • 63be2a65649602864c5b528b4d24638d083d6ead10777debec47e415e12312df:1
  • value  1172505041
    address  39iGRRrNBN66p2233yYj1hT4Yh8Yq4cpkt